Holger Ahlers is a scholar working on Atomic and Molecular Physics, and Optics, Artificial Intelligence and Ocean Engineering. According to data from OpenAlex, Holger Ahlers has authored 8 papers receiving a total of 157 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Atomic and Molecular Physics, and Optics, 2 papers in Artificial Intelligence and 1 paper in Ocean Engineering. Recurrent topics in Holger Ahlers's work include Cold Atom Physics and Bose-Einstein Condensates (8 papers), Advanced Frequency and Time Standards (5 papers) and Atomic and Subatomic Physics Research (4 papers). Holger Ahlers is often cited by papers focused on Cold Atom Physics and Bose-Einstein Condensates (8 papers), Advanced Frequency and Time Standards (5 papers) and Atomic and Subatomic Physics Research (4 papers). Holger Ahlers collaborates with scholars based in Germany, France and United States. Holger Ahlers's co-authors include Ernst M. Rasel, Naceur Gaaloul, Cláus Lämmerzahl, Hauke Müntinga, Waldemar Herr, Christian Schubert, Christoph Grzeschik, Alexander Grote, W. Ertmer and K. Sengstock and has published in prestigious journals such as Nature Communications, New Journal of Physics and EPJ Quantum Technology.
